Arithmetic Sequence It is a sequence that goes from one term to the next term by always adding or subtracting to the same value Example:
6
Common difference (notation= d)
It is the difference between each number in an arithmetic sequence
7
Geometric Sequence It is a sequence that goes from one term to the next by always multiplying or dividing by the same value Example:
8
Common ratio (notation = r)
It is the ratio of a term to the previous term in a geometric sequence.

Arithmetic Sequence If the sequence is an arithmetic sequence, then it is a linear function with an equation of y = mx + b
12
Geometric Sequence If the sequence is a geometric sequence, then it is an exponential function with an equation of 𝒚=𝒂𝒃 𝒙
